Output 38177e87bf3f74b206da07712502f567dac3c18cf151d20c2eac224216a83dd2:0

value
1945528140000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b46dff06ebd7c186956efa674ae9c6a87deeacd2 OP_EQUALVERIFY OP_CHECKSIG
address
DMb7wTWQ633o1cX5CWUGwD684FwpAaWvzQ
transaction
38177e87bf3f74b206da07712502f567dac3c18cf151d20c2eac224216a83dd2